Local Recurrence after 11 years and BMX
Hi! I am new here. I have been reading for a couple of weeks though. I was first dx'd at 37, now a local recurrence at 48. My Oncotype DX test came back with a high-risk score of 38. I will start chemo again next week - Cytoxin/Taxotere this time. I would love to hear from survivors who have also had a high score. I feel like mine is so much higher than others I read about... scared stage IV is in my future. I am thankful I caught this before it spread anywhere (according to the bone scan, PET scan, and MRI I had). There are two tiny lung nodules that they will look at again next week; however, I was told they are not too worried, that a lot of patients have these show up and turn out to be nothing. I took tamoxifen for 10 years! Thought it was working. Just need some encouragement...almost wish I didn't know the oncotype number, but know there is power in knowledge.

Hi all!
I am 46. I have tried to find information about how people are handling permanent hair loss from TCHP regimen, but I'm not having much luck. Anyone here care to talk about what they have experienced?
I had TCHP in 2015 and double mx with diep flap reconstruction after that. Herceptin until June 2016. My hair has not grown back much. Longest pieces are less than 5 inches. I also have very thin hair on the crown of my head, appears like male pattern baldness. I am so disheartened by this. I have tried biotin, and shampoos, and also bimatoprost drops, which seemed to help for awhile, but then I ran out. I'm aware of the laser caps, but can't find any reliable information on its effectiveness for this specific problem. Anyone know of better solutions?
